A Taste of Design: Chocolate-Inspired Tiles in Collaboration with Hijita

Some ideas are so good, they feel like they were meant to happen. Our latest collaboration with Hijita, an Austin-based brand owned and operated by chocolate maker Ashley, is exactly that: chocolate meets tile, indulgence meets design.

At Clay Imports, we’ve always believed inspiration can come from anywhere, even your favorite sweet treat. Together with Hijita, we’ve reimagined the joy of chocolate into a collection of handcrafted 3D tiles that look good enough to eat.

From Bar to Tile

Inspired by the geometric shape of Hijita’s iconic chocolate bars, we created a hexagonal tile with sculptural ridges that radiate outward like a chocolate blossom. Each tile is handcrafted in Mexico, glazed in rich finishes that echo the flavors of cacao.

No two tiles are exactly alike; each piece carries the marks of handcraft, just like a small-batch chocolate bar. That connection between process, texture, and tradition became even more meaningful when Ashley of Hijita joined us in San Miguel de Allende to experience the making of the Tableta tile firsthand. From spending time with our artisans to witnessing the traditional techniques used to shape and glaze each piece, her visit highlighted the shared craftsmanship behind both chocolate-making and tile-making. During our Tile Travel retreat, Ashley also hosted a chocolate workshop for guests, bringing together flavor, culture, and community in a way that perfectly reflected the spirit of the collaboration.

The Tile Tasting Menu

Think of this collection as a chocolate tasting flight, each glaze is a “flavor” that adds its own mood and character to your space:

Rich, earthy brown inspired by pure chocolate. Rich, timeless, and grounding, the essence of cacao itself.

Cajeta

A warm caramel glaze that glows with sweetness. Inspired by Mexico’s beloved goat’s milk confection, this tile is indulgence in ceramic form.

Mexican Vanilla

A soft beige with golden undertones. Smooth, creamy, and comforting, like vanilla folded into warm milk.

Spearmint

A refreshing green with a glossy finish. Crisp, cool, and playful, like the bright snap of mint in a bar of dark chocolate.
